What's the average price of a hotel in Chiang Mai Riverside?
The average price for a 3-star hotel in Chiang Mai Riverside is USD 36. The average price for a 4-star hotel in Chiang Mai Riverside is USD 59. The average price for a 5-star hotel in Chiang Mai Riverside is USD 217.
